Elocution Competition
The Department of General
Surgery, Father Muller Medical College conducted Elocution Competition for MBBS and Interns on 11th
August 2017 in the Hospital Conference Hall. Dr Leo Francis Tauro, Professor & HOD, Department
of Surgery welcomed the gathering. 20
participants spoke on “Class room teaching in Clinical Medicine – essential or
obsolete?“. Dr Leo Francis Tauro,
Professor & HOD, Dr Erel A.I. Diaz, Professor & Unit Head, Dr John Joseph
S. Martis, Professor & Unit Head were the judges for the competition. This Competition was compiled by Dr Sheldon
Mathias, Assistant Professor, Department of Surgery. First
Prize won by Ms Irene and Mr Akshay, Second prize won by Mr Simon and Ms Krista and Consolation prize won by Ms Shruthi.
About 75 delegates comprising of final MBBS VIII Term students, Interns and
Surgery Postgraduates along with staff members from the Department of Surgery were
present during the Competition.
